rarely reproducible crash, which happens mostly if I leave app in background for a while and return foreground.
As far as I can see - crash is related to UIWebView
, but not really clear it's nature. I don't use any animation.
Has somebody ever met something like this?
I've found similar post here: UIWebView random crash at [UIViewAnimationState release]: message sent to deallocated instance
iPhone 4s iOS 8.1
Thread 0 name: Dispatch queue: com.apple.main-thread
Thread 0:
0 libsystem_kernel.dylib 0x3128d518 mach_msg_trap + 20
1 libsystem_kernel.dylib 0x3128d30c mach_msg + 36
2 CoreFoundation 0x233a6ba6 __CFRunLoopServiceMachPort + 142
3 CoreFoundation 0x233a516c __CFRunLoopRun + 1012
4 CoreFoundation 0x232f297c CFRunLoopRunSpecific + 472
5 CoreFoundation 0x232f278e CFRunLoopRunInMode + 102
6 GraphicsServices 0x2a6cb04c GSEventRunModal + 132
7 UIKit 0x268e497c UIApplicationMain + 1436
8 Demo 0x00034f44 main (main.m:15)
9 libdyld.dylib 0x311dbaac start + 0
Thread 1 name: Dispatch queue: com.apple.libdispatch-manager
Thread 1:
0 libsystem_kernel.dylib 0x3128d2c8 kevent64 + 24
1 libdispatch.dylib 0x311afe44 _dispatch_mgr_invoke + 276
2 libdispatch.dylib 0x311afb76 _dispatch_mgr_thread$VARIANT$mp + 34
Thread 2:
0 libsystem_kernel.dylib 0x312a19cc __workq_kernreturn + 8
1 libsystem_pthread.dylib 0x3131de9c _pthread_wqthread + 788
2 libsystem_pthread.dylib 0x3131db74 start_wqthread + 4
Thread 3:
0 libsystem_kernel.dylib 0x312a19cc __workq_kernreturn + 8
1 libsystem_pthread.dylib 0x3131de9c _pthread_wqthread + 788
2 libsystem_pthread.dylib 0x3131db74 start_wqthread + 4
Thread 4:
0 libsystem_kernel.dylib 0x312a19cc __workq_kernreturn + 8
1 libsystem_pthread.dylib 0x3131de9c _pthread_wqthread + 788
2 libsystem_pthread.dylib 0x3131db74 start_wqthread + 4
Thread 5 name: WebThread
Thread 5 Crashed:
0 libobjc.A.dylib 0x30c4bf66 objc_msgSend + 6
1 CoreFoundation 0x232e665c CFRelease + 592
2 QuartzCore 0x262acfc0 CA::release_objects(X::List<void const*>*) + 12
3 QuartzCore 0x262b22fe -[CAAnimation dealloc] + 50
4 libobjc.A.dylib 0x30c59d52 objc_object::sidetable_release(bool) + 162
5 libobjc.A.dylib 0x30c5a1a4 (anonymous namespace)::AutoreleasePoolPage::pop(void*) + 400
6 CoreFoundation 0x232f2704 _CFAutoreleasePoolPop + 12
7 Foundation 0x24033e0a -[NSAutoreleasePool drain] + 118
8 CFNetwork 0x22f07944 AutoAutoreleasePool::~AutoAutoreleasePool() + 20
9 CFNetwork 0x22eeb928 ___ZN27URLConnectionClient_Classic18_withDelegateAsyncEPKcU13block_pointerFvP16_CFURLConnectionPK33CFURLConnectionClientCurrent_VMaxE_block_invoke_2 + 160
10 CFNetwork 0x22e40186 RunloopBlockContext::_invoke_block(void const*, void*) + 58
11 CoreFoundation 0x232f23ee CFArrayApplyFunction + 34
12 CFNetwork 0x22e4003e RunloopBlockContext::perform() + 178
13 CFNetwork 0x22e3ff06 MultiplexerSource::perform() + 214
14 CFNetwork 0x22e3fda0 MultiplexerSource::_perform(void*) + 44
15 CoreFoundation 0x233a75e4 __CFRUNLOOP_IS_CALLING_OUT_TO_A_SOURCE0_PERFORM_FUNCTION__ + 12
16 CoreFoundation 0x233a69f6 __CFRunLoopDoSources0 + 218
17 CoreFoundation 0x233a5074 __CFRunLoopRun + 764
18 CoreFoundation 0x232f297c CFRunLoopRunSpecific + 472
19 CoreFoundation 0x232f278e CFRunLoopRunInMode + 102
20 WebCore 0x2e6ae24c RunWebThread(void*) + 412
21 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
22 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
23 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 6:
0 libsystem_kernel.dylib 0x312a19cc __workq_kernreturn + 8
1 libsystem_pthread.dylib 0x3131de9c _pthread_wqthread + 788
2 libsystem_pthread.dylib 0x3131db74 start_wqthread + 4
Thread 7:
0 libsystem_kernel.dylib 0x312a19cc __workq_kernreturn + 8
1 libsystem_pthread.dylib 0x3131de9c _pthread_wqthread + 788
2 libsystem_pthread.dylib 0x3131db74 start_wqthread + 4
Thread 8 name: JavaScriptCore::BlockFree
Thread 8:
0 libsystem_kernel.dylib 0x312a0b38 __psynch_cvwait + 24
1 libsystem_pthread.dylib 0x3131f3dc _pthread_cond_wait + 516
2 libsystem_pthread.dylib 0x313202ec pthread_cond_timedwait + 40
3 libc++.1.dylib 0x30407074 std::__1::condition_variable::__do_timed_wait(std::__1::unique_lock<std::__1::mutex>&, std::__1::chrono::time_point<std::__1::chrono::system_clock, std::__1::chrono::duration<long long, std::__1::ratio<1ll, 1000000000ll> > >) + 180
4 JavaScriptCore 0x246d87ec std::__1::cv_status std::__1::condition_variable::wait_for<long long, std::__1::ratio<1ll, 1000ll> >(std::__1::unique_lock<std::__1::mutex>&, std::__1::chrono::duration<long long, std::__1::ratio<1ll, 1000ll> > const&) + 196
5 JavaScriptCore 0x245b3f16 JSC::BlockAllocator::blockFreeingThreadMain() + 82
6 JavaScriptCore 0x245b044c WTF::wtfThreadEntryPoint(void*) + 12
7 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
8 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
9 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 9 name: JavaScriptCore::Marking
Thread 9:
0 libsystem_kernel.dylib 0x312a0b38 __psynch_cvwait + 24
1 libsystem_pthread.dylib 0x3131f3dc _pthread_cond_wait + 516
2 libsystem_pthread.dylib 0x313202ac pthread_cond_wait + 36
3 libc++.1.dylib 0x30406fa4 std::__1::condition_variable::wait(std::__1::unique_lock<std::__1::mutex>&) + 32
4 JavaScriptCore 0x24778b60 JSC::GCThread::waitForNextPhase() + 100
5 JavaScriptCore 0x24778bc4 JSC::GCThread::gcThreadMain() + 48
6 JavaScriptCore 0x245b044c WTF::wtfThreadEntryPoint(void*) + 12
7 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
8 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
9 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 10 name: com.apple.NSURLConnectionLoader
Thread 10:
0 libsystem_kernel.dylib 0x3128d518 mach_msg_trap + 20
1 libsystem_kernel.dylib 0x3128d30c mach_msg + 36
2 CoreFoundation 0x233a6ba6 __CFRunLoopServiceMachPort + 142
3 CoreFoundation 0x233a516c __CFRunLoopRun + 1012
4 CoreFoundation 0x232f297c CFRunLoopRunSpecific + 472
5 CoreFoundation 0x232f278e CFRunLoopRunInMode + 102
6 CFNetwork 0x22ea79da +[NSURLConnection(Loader) _resourceLoadLoop:] + 482
7 Foundation 0x240f2996 __NSThread__main__ + 1114
8 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
9 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
10 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 11 name: com.apple.CFSocket.private
Thread 11:
0 libsystem_kernel.dylib 0x312a108c __select + 20
1 CoreFoundation 0x233ab32e __CFSocketManager + 486
2 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
3 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
4 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 12 name: WebCore: CFNetwork Loader
Thread 12:
0 libsystem_kernel.dylib 0x3128d518 mach_msg_trap + 20
1 libsystem_kernel.dylib 0x3128d30c mach_msg + 36
2 CoreFoundation 0x233a6ba6 __CFRunLoopServiceMachPort + 142
3 CoreFoundation 0x233a516c __CFRunLoopRun + 1012
4 CoreFoundation 0x232f297c CFRunLoopRunSpecific + 472
5 CoreFoundation 0x232f278e CFRunLoopRunInMode + 102
6 WebCore 0x2e6d7558 WebCore::runLoaderThread(void*) + 288
7 JavaScriptCore 0x245b044c WTF::wtfThreadEntryPoint(void*) + 12
8 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
9 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
10 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 13 name: com.apple.coremedia.player.async
Thread 13:
0 libsystem_kernel.dylib 0x3128d568 semaphore_wait_trap + 8
1 libdispatch.dylib 0x311ad4e6 _dispatch_semaphore_wait_slow + 186
2 MediaToolbox 0x24da843e fpa_AsyncMovieControlThread + 1962
3 CoreMedia 0x23b4ce74 figThreadMain + 184
4 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
5 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
6 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 14 name: AVAudioSession Notify Thread
Thread 14:
0 libsystem_kernel.dylib 0x3128d518 mach_msg_trap + 20
1 libsystem_kernel.dylib 0x3128d30c mach_msg + 36
2 CoreFoundation 0x233a6ba6 __CFRunLoopServiceMachPort + 142
3 CoreFoundation 0x233a516c __CFRunLoopRun + 1012
4 CoreFoundation 0x232f297c CFRunLoopRunSpecific + 472
5 CoreFoundation 0x232f278e CFRunLoopRunInMode + 102
6 libAVFAudio.dylib 0x220163e8 GenericRunLoopThread::Entry(void*) + 128
7 libAVFAudio.dylib 0x220088e4 CAPThread::Entry(CAPThread*) + 192
8 libsystem_pthread.dylib 0x3131fe64 _pthread_body + 136
9 libsystem_pthread.dylib 0x3131fdd6 _pthread_start + 114
10 libsystem_pthread.dylib 0x3131db80 thread_start + 4
Thread 5 crashed with ARM Thread State (32-bit):
r0: 0x14591630 r1: 0x2dc13dbd r2: 0x315aff18 r3: 0xeb959ea0
r4: 0x61459630 r5: 0x14591634 r6: 0x14591630 r7: 0x029e2bec
r8: 0x315a8b2c r9: 0x81459318 r10: 0x3395a600 r11: 0x3395a980
ip: 0x315847f4 sp: 0x029e2ba4 lr: 0x232e6661 pc: 0x30c4bf66
cpsr: 0x70000030